A-100P9 Portable Case Finish

A-100P9 Portable Case Finish

2010-03-06 by John V. Talbert

Hey folks,

I recently bought a A-100P9 but was quite surprised to find that the
finish is textured instead of smooth like my monster and A-100P6
cases.  Anyone else have this textured finish on their recently
purchased P9s or was my case just one of a small manufacturing run?
Any idea if the plain/smooth finish cases will still be available?

My message dated December 23,2009 says:


Dear members,

our case manufacturer has converted a few weeks ago to a new wood version
with grained surface for the A-100 cases as they can no longer get the wood
with the even surface that was used earlier. They have buyed up all of this
wood type they could get. But since a few weeks the stock is used up and
they told us that there is no chance to get the old version. This is why
during a transitional period both wood versions (even and grained) may be
delivered. Thereafter only the grained version will be available. All A-100
suitcase versions are affected: the standard suitcaese with 6 and 9 U
(A-100P6, A-100P9), the monster base (A-100PMB) and all monster cases with
6, 9 or 12 U(A-100PMS6/9/12). In the future we will stock only the A-100P6,
A-100P9, A-100PMB and the 9U single monster case (A-100PMS9). The A-100PMS9
has the best cost/performance ratio of all monster cases. The other monster
cases will be still available but not held in stock (about 4-6 weeks
delivery time).

i have one old and one new a100P9 cases.

the difference is no big deal...
they look nice close to each other and not really different.

you have to be very near the case to see the different finish. the colour, of course, is completely the same (black)...
